Entrance Ticket #1 (Chapters 1-4) • List 5 things Thomas has learned about living in the Glade. • Which ONE of these things would be the most difficult for you to deal with? • You need to have at least one specific example from the book • Explain your feelings using at least 4-5 complete sentences • Make sure to include a top and bottom bun

  2. Exit Ticket #2 • Was it smart/wise to throw Ben out of the Glade? • Provide 3 reasons why it was a good or bad idea. • Your 3 reasons should be examples from the book. • Make sure to write an appropriate SANDWICH paragraph

  3. Entrance Ticket #3 • Provide two character traits to describe Gally. • Prove these both traits with two examples from the book. • Trait #1—2 examples • Trait #2—2 examples • This needs to be in Sandwich Paragraph. • You will still have 8 sentences • Use your notes from Gally to help you!

  4. Exit Ticket #4 • Provide two character traits to describe Theresa. • Prove these traits with examples from the book. • Provide pages numbers for your proof. • This should be written in an eight sentence paragraph.
